u/FinishesInSpanish Maletaru (Carbuncle) 12d ago

That guy's an idiot and/or a liar. People buy and sell items from each other all the time, trading items, gil, and stuff like that will never get you in trouble at all. I've traded hundreds of millions of gil between my characters, regularly, for decades.

You can get banned if you 6bot because botting is bannable and honestly, most of these people are breaking the TOS 6 ways from Sunday so they have no concept of why they were banned.

If you want to multibox like play 2-3 characters at once, you'll probably be fine. If you want to multibot by having a 3rd party program play 5 characters while you play 1, you're risking all 6 of them every time you play.

I've had many, many friends get all their accounts suspended and/or banned while on different SE accounts. It doesn't mean anything. They can track it by credit card, they can track it by email, they can track it by IP, or any number of other factors and, more importantly, with the way most people multibox, every character they're playing is cheating so they're all at equal risk.

Play however you want to, but honestly there's no safe way to do it if you're "playing" a lot of characters.
